Effective value of a.c.: The value of direct current which produces the same heating effect in a given resistor as is produced by the given alternating current when passed for the same time is termed as effective value of a.c.Peak value of a.c.: The maximum value attained by an alternating current in either of its half cycle is called its peak value. RMS Value The RMS value of a periodic current (voltage) is a constant that is equal to the dc current (voltage) which would deliver the same average power to a resistance R. with working from a DC circuit to working with an AC circuit.
